Good Samaritan University Hospital recently held its 58th Annual Spring Gala, “Growing Together,” on Friday, March 31, at Crest Hollow Country Club, to celebrate Good Samaritan University Hospital’s accomplishments and growth over the past year. More than $300,000 was raised to benefit Trauma Services & Research at Good Samaritan University Hospital.

Photos courtesy of the Wantagh School District A new recess initiative for kindergartners at Forest Lake Elementary School in the Wantagh School District is cultivating new friendships among students at the beginning of their 13-year educational journey together. Recess stations were spearheaded by physical education teachers Christine Moran and Christopher Wasson.
